CHANGING STRAND IN GRADE 11

Process in Changing a Strand

1. Consult with Your Guidance Counselor:

• Schedule a meeting with your guidance counselor or academic adviser.

• Discuss your reasons for wanting to change strands and get advice on the process.

2. Understand the Requirements:

• Learn about the subjects and prerequisites for the new strand.

• Ensure you meet any specific requirements needed for the transfer.

3. Check Availability:

• Verify if there are available slots in the new strand.

• Some strands might have limited capacity, so this step is crucial.

4. Submit a Request:

• Obtain and fill out the necessary forms for changing strands.

• These forms can usually be obtained from the guidance office or school administration.

5. Parental Approval:

• Get your parents or guardians to review and sign the necessary forms.

• Parental approval might be required by the school.

6. Catch Up on Missed Work:

• Identify any subjects or lessons you may have missed in the new strand.

• Plan to catch up through extra study sessions, tutoring, or summer classes if needed.

7. Official Approval:

• Submit the completed forms to the school administration.

• Wait for the administration to review and approve your request.

8. Update Schedule:

• Once approved, work with your guidance counselor to update your class schedule.

• Make sure all changes are reflected in your academic records.

9. Adapt to the New Strand:

• Attend any orientation sessions or meetings for the new strand.

• Familiarize yourself with new teachers, classmates, and the curriculum.

10. Monitor Your Progress:

• Keep track of your academic performance and adjust your study habits as needed.

• Seek help from teachers or tutors if you encounter any difficulties in the new strand.

Following these steps will help ensure a smooth transition to your new strand in Grade 11.
